网页中插入声音不是网页设计的常见操作,但有时为了增强用户体验或传达特殊信息,声音的融入也是必要的。在网页中插入声音通常有两种方式:嵌入和链接。
1. 嵌入声音:嵌入声音意味着将声音文件直接整合到HTML页面中。这可以通过使用HTML5的`<audio>`标签来实现。例如:
```html
<audio controls>
<source src="sound.mp3" type="audio/mpeg">
Your browser does not support the audio element.
</audio>
```
这段代码会在浏览器中创建一个音频播放器,用户可以直接在页面上控制播放、暂停、音量等。`controls`属性用于显示播放控制,`src`属性指定声音文件的URL,`type`属性指明文件类型。
2. 链接声音:如果文件较大或者不想占用页面资源,可以提供一个链接让用户自行下载。这只需要HTML的`<a>`标签即可:
```html
<a href="sound.mp3">Download Sound</a>
```
用户点击链接后,浏览器会下载指定的音频文件。
13.1.3 插入视频与插入声音类似,但在HTML5中使用`<video>`标签。插入视频的步骤与插入声音相似,但需要考虑更多的属性,如视频的宽高、是否自动播放、是否有预加载等。以下是一个基本的视频插入示例:
```html
<video width="320" height="240" controls>
<source src="movie.mp4" type="video/mp4">
<source src="movie.ogg" type="video/ogg">
Your browser does not support the video tag.
</video>
```
在这个例子中,提供了两种格式的视频源,以兼容不同的浏览器。如果浏览器不支持`<video>`标签,将显示替代内容。
13.2 行为(Behaviors)是Dreamweaver中的一个重要概念,它允许我们无需编写JavaScript代码就能实现一些交互功能。例如,可以使用行为来控制多媒体的播放、暂停、停止等。行为可以通过“插入”面板的“行为”选项卡添加,选择相应的动作并配置参数,就能轻松实现动态效果。
时间轴(Timeline)在多媒体内容中主要用于动画的制作。在Flash中,时间轴控制着帧的顺序和动画的播放。每个关键帧代表一个场景的状态,而帧之间的过渡则定义了动画的运动路径。通过调整时间轴上的帧,可以创建复杂的动画序列。
多媒体和网页特效的运用极大地丰富了网页的表现力,无论是插入Flash动画、声音还是视频,都能为用户提供更为生动和多元的浏览体验。而通过行为和时间轴的掌握,设计师可以创造出更多互动性和趣味性的网页内容。